Pinball 2000 was Williams' last platform and in a lot of ways it was the culmination of every possible quality of life improvement they had come up with the previous generations. The idea was that you could have an extra playfield, that you just quickly swapped out at the location so you could clean and repair the old one at the privacy of your shop without a nosy drunk giving you their repair advice. Thanks to this, you can literally disconnect and remove the playfield in seconds, a thing that in many other platform takes forever and needs help to lift the playfield. It does not have the prop rod like virtually every previous machine ever had, but the playfield rails are at the very back, so when you lean it against the backbox, everything is nicely at your reach. The 1/3 pulled out position is also there for those of us who prefer to do flipper rebuilds that way. One fun detail is that you can leave the balls in the game, there's a flap that closes the ball trough when the playfield is in upright position. #pinball #arcade #repair #retrotech #mildlyinteresting

anyone got experience using deguassing wands, such as the one pictured, on CRTs that don't have built-in degaussing coils? do they work? any sage advice from arcade & retro tech enthusiasts? the little 4-inch CRTs we used in the infopoints at EMF Camp have some nonlinear warping that isn't corrected by tweaking the deflection oscillator amplitude/phase adjustment pots, and also isn't consistent with the tube curvature, so I'm suspicious of static magnetic fields. #RetroComputing #Arcade
